Ramprakash leaves Middlesex coaching role

Former England batter Mark Ramprakash has left his role on Middlesex's coaching staff.The 55-year-old had been consultant batting coach for the club since 2021.Ramprakash scored 2,350 runs in 52 Tests for England in his playing career, hitting two centuries.He began his professional career with Middlesex and spent 13 years with the club scoring 15,046 runs, including 46 hundreds, before joining Surrey for the 2001 season.His 12 years at The Kia Oval was even more impressive, as he struck 15,837 runs with 61 tons, becoming only the 25th batter to score 100 first-class centuries.Like his playing career, Ramprakash's coaching career began with Middlesex in 2012 before he was named England's lead batting coach in 2014. He departed the role in 2019.Ramprakash leaves Middlesex with the club second from bottom in County Championship Division Two."We thank Mark for his dedication and all that he has done for the club and wish him the best for the future," Middlesex said in a statement on their website, external.

Sinner savages Martinez to reach Wimbledon last 16

LONDON, July 5 (Reuters) - World number one Jannik Sinner bulldozed into the last 16 at Wimbledon, crushing Spaniard Pedro Martinez 6-1 6-3 6-1 in a ruthless Centre Court demolition job on Saturday. Martinez looked to be struggling with a shoulder problem, with the trainer twice called on court, but Sinner showed no mercy to complete his third consecutive straight-sets victory at the All England Club. The 23-year-old has dropped 17 games in his three matches at an average of less than two per set, in an ominous warning to his rivals for the title. The top seed, bidding to become Italy's first Wimbledon champion, has yet to lose his serve and will next face either Bulgaria's Grigor Dimitrov or Austria's Sebastian Ofner.

Preston sign Brighton's Offiah for more than £1m

Championship side Preston North End have signed defender Odel Offiah from Brighton & Hove Albion on a four-year deal for an undisclosed "seven-figure fee".The 22-year-old spent last season on loan at North End's local rivals Blackpool where he made 40 League One appearances and scored one who can play at right-back and centre-back, came through the ranks with Brighton and has made six Premier League appearances for the Seagulls."Speaking to the gaffer [Paul Heckingbottom], I think we saw eye to eye in terms of how I want to develop as a footballer - this is definitely the right place for me," Offiah told Preston's club website., externalHe becomes Preston's fifth summer signing so far, following the arrivals of Daniel Iversen, Thierry Small, Jordan Thompson and Pol Valentin.

Transfer news: Jamie Gittens completes £55m Chelsea switch, Forest land Jesus

Chelsea have completed the signing of Jamie Gittens, with the Borussia Dortmund winger joining on a contract until 2032 in a deal expected to be around £55m. The England Under-21 international has made more than 100 appearances for the Bundesliga club and has featured in the Champions League. 'It feels great,' Gittens told the club's website. 'It's a great feeling to join such a big club as Chelsea. I can't wait to learn from everyone in the team and to push myself to the max here. It's an amazing feeling.' Chelsea identified Gittens, who also had interest from Bayern Munich, as a key target in January and have been negotiating with Dortmund over the 20-year-old this summer. Gittens moved to Germany from Manchester City in 2020 and made his debut late in the 2021-22 season, making 20 appearances and scoring three goals. The following season he registered 10 goal contributions in 34 games across all competitions. Last season he had 17 goal contributions before featuring for Dortmund in the Club World Cup in the United States. Nottingham Forest have signed the Brazil striker Igor Jesus on a four-year deal from Botafogo. The 24-year-old has recently returned from the Club World Cup, where he scored twice, including the winner against Paris Saint-Germain. The arrival of Jesus boosts Forest's frontline options, though Nuno Espírito Santo is poised to lose Anthony Elanga, who is expected to join longtime admirers Newcastle in a deal worth about £55m. Forest are looking to PSV's Johan Bakayoko as a replacement. Jesus, whose nickname is 'Little Frog', said: 'I'm really happy to be part of this new story, especially at a club like Nottingham Forest. I didn't have to think twice about the offer. I am delighted to be coming here and hope to do some great work.' The versatile Forest full-back Neco Williams has signed a new deal until 2029, while Ola Aina is also expected to commit his future to the club. Elsewhere, Manchester United have signed the Paraguay youth international Diego León. The 18-year full-back becomes United's second signing of the summer following the arrival of Wolves forward Matheus Cunha. León joins from Paraguayan club Cerro Porteño, where he played 33 games and scored four goals. United said on their website: 'León reached the age of 18 in April and as an emerging talent will be supported by our first team and the academy while he settles into life in Manchester. Welcome to United, Diego.'
